In this envisioned ecosystem, a digital platform acts as the central nervous system. Customers from anywhere in the world can upload their 3D models, receive instant DFM feedback powered by AI, and obtain transparent pricing. The revolutionary shift occurs in production allocation: instead of relying on a single factory, the platform intelligently distributes the order across a vetted network of specialized machining partners. A complex assembly might have its aluminum housing machined by a partner expert in 5axis work, its precision brass fittings handled by a shop with Swissturn expertise, and its anodizing completed by a third—all synchronized through a unified digital thread.

This distributed model delivers immense value. For buyers, it means faster lead times through parallel processing, access to a broader spectrum of technologies and materials, and enhanced supply chain resilience by mitigating singlepoint failure risks. For machining partners, it ensures optimized machine utilization, access to a global stream of qualified projects, and the ability to focus on their core specialties.
